Today we’ve implemented a feature in Google Merchant Center that requires you to take action.
To ensure your account is the only account authorized to submit product listings for your website, we’ve made the requirements for the website URL registered in your Google Merchant Center settings a bit stricter.
We’re asking you to verify and claim the website URL in your Merchant Center account by visiting Google Webmaster Tools and following a simple procedure that ensures you are authorized for the website in question. After completing the verification process, you’ll need to click the ‘claim’ button on the General settings page in your Merchant Center account to complete this process.
Until you verify and claim your website URL, you’ll receive a warning each time you upload your items. After eight weeks, this requirement will be mandatory and your uploaded items will be disapproved if you haven’t verified and claimed your website URL.
